Yes DND plates are for DND vehicles only.  CAF has not issued plates to civilian vehicles since CFE closed in the early 90s.  To have a vehicle on a military base, it must have a current provincial registration and current insurance.  Since you are only temporarily in Quebec you will have no need to plate your car in that province, you can leave it registered in your current province.

DND/CAF owns both Standard Military Pattern Vehicles(green army stuff) and Commercial vehicles, both have Canadian Forces Registration(CFR) plates.  The commercial pattern vehicles are used for official duties, like driving around and checking buildings while on Base Duty etc.  They can be requested by personal for official trips on DND business, but it is against regulations to use them for personal use.  They are not DND rental vehicles for your personal enjoyment :-/

There are jobs that require civilian clothes, and when driving to and from a place such as a temporary tasking, particularly a long drive, often you are allowed to wear civilian clothes.
 
There are also DND civilians who are required to operate DND/CAF MSE (Mobile Support Equipment), so you may see them in civilian pattern vehicles.

Or, sometimes, you'll see DND civilians operating A fleet vehicles, usually in workshops.
